Output 61a31f2f9ebeab5524a71477e827f323e20394c53f668642fc30dd0e90f565f1:8

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22eddf4ec626cc395229fd9c5ca9b24b54d0242f OP_EQUAL
address
34shrisuYuQA8jgSbJpaWytPodsj9HmCH1
transaction
61a31f2f9ebeab5524a71477e827f323e20394c53f668642fc30dd0e90f565f1
confirmations
289510
spent
true